Associate, Enrollment Boston
Boston, NH - USA
Job Summary
As an Associate Enrollment youll build relationships with families and community partners support outreach efforts across Boston and use data to strengthen enrollment strategies. You will help connect families to educational opportunities that can shape students futures. This role blends community engagement project coordination event planning and operational work giving you the opportunity to directly influence how students and families experience Uncommon Schools. If you enjoy building relationships organizing complex work and helping others access opportunities this role could be a strong fit for you.
Responsibilities
Family & Community Engagement
- Build and maintain relationships with community organizations local partners and stakeholders to expand awareness of Uncommon Schools
- Lead outreach efforts including community events canvassing tabling and information sessions
- Support families throughout the enrollment process and create welcoming experiences for prospective students and caregivers
- Track outreach effectiveness and recommend adjustments to improve recruitment efforts and family engagement
Enrollment Strategy & Recruitment
- Collaborate with the Enrollment team to strengthen lead generation strategies and increase enrollment conversion rates
- Support recruitment plans and enrollment targets using data and community insights
- Help identify opportunities to improve outreach approaches throughout the school year
- Partner with managers to execute enrollment initiatives aligned to regional goals
Project Management & Event Coordination
- Plan and support large recruitment and conversion events for prospective families
- Manage projects related to outreach systems communication practices and family engagement efforts
- Coordinate timelines materials and follow-up activities to keep projects moving forward
- Build systems and documentation that improve consistency and effectiveness across enrollment work
Operations Data & Systems
- Develop expertise in enrollment systems and CRM platforms including Salesforce and SchoolMint
- Maintain enrollment-related records invoices and financial documentation
- Analyze outreach and enrollment data to support decision making
- Use technology and reporting tools to organize work and improve processes

Additional Information :
Our people are what make us Uncommon. We offer competitive compensation and comprehensive benefits that support the personal health wellness and finances of our staff and their families. Our compensation philosophy values equity & fairness and attracting & retaining top talent.
Compensation:
The full compensation range for this role is $65300$76800. Typically new hires who fully meet all qualifications listed in the job description will start at $69100. Starting compensation below this reflects candidates with less experience or qualifications. Offers near the top end of the range are reserved for candidates who significantly exceed the qualifications bringing extensive experience and specialized expertise beyond what is listed.
Compensation determinations consider relevant professional experience and tenure with Uncommon Schools. Additionally because we value internal growth and tenure current staff members are not subject to salary caps within this range.
Work Environment:
Uncommon is an in-person organization with a commitment of at least three days each week in our Boston office. This role also includes travel to schools community events and outreach activities across the region.
